Idea / Problem and Solution
Tourism and sports activities often lack interactivity and engaging experiences that fully immerse users. StellarPlay addresses this issue by combining Augmented Reality (AR) with European satellite data (Copernicus, Galileo, EGNOS). Users can explore cities or nature, complete space-themed missions, and optimize their sports training based on real-time satellite data.
Use of EU Space Technologies
Copernicus: Environmental and terrain data enable immersive AR experiences.
Galileo and EGNOS: Accurate positioning allows for location-based missions, precise route tracking, and real-time performance monitoring.
Impact on User Experience
Creates engaging AR games for tourism and sports.
Enhances training efficiency through satellite-based analytics.
Provides modern, interactive education about space technologies.
